By Anirvan Chakraborty, Jessica Ditt, Aleksa Vukotic, Jan Machacek
The Spring Framework 2.5 free up displays the cutting-edge in either the Spring Framework and firm Java frameworks as an entire. A guidebook to this severe device is critical examining for any conscientious Java developer.
— Rob Harrop, writer of Pro Spring
The flow from so–called heavyweight architectures, akin to company JavaBeans, towards light-weight frameworks, like Spring, has now not stopped on the grounds that Pro Spring used to be released by way of Rob Harrop and Jan Machacek in 2005; actually, it’s picked up speed. The Spring Framework continues to be the chief during this circulate and gives a platform on which you could construct your individual functions and companies.
Pro Spring 2.5 covers the recent positive aspects of Spring 2.5, yet furthermore, it really is fascinated by the simplest practices and middle criteria of latest Spring improvement. As individuals of the Spring improvement workforce at Cake suggestions, the writer staff brings huge useful event received from operating with Spring seeing that model 1.0 and supplying winning structures on most sensible of it.
Learn the methods that truly subject in a certified, enterprise–level setting, so that you can follow them for your initiatives this day, secure within the wisdom that they only work.
What You’ll Learn
- Discover tips on how to use Spring’s Inversion of keep watch over (IoC).
- Explore Spring’s first-class aspect–oriented programming (AOP) help, together with Spring 2.5’s new @AspectJ characteristic.
- Find out the best way to use Spring’s dynamic scripting language gains, Spring layout styles, and function tuning in Spring functions.
- Learn what particularly works in real–world Spring improvement.
- Understand Spring’s aid for the JDBC framework, Hibernate, the Quartz firm scheduler, declarative transaction administration, and masses extra.
- Master Spring’s well–designed MVC framework and upload AJAX for your Spring net purposes to create versatile, effective, and attainable functions utilizing the simplest recommendations to be had.
Who is that this e-book for?
Enterprise Java, J2EE/Java EE builders trying to examine and use the Spring metaframework, the now turning out to be, major replacement to J2EE/Java EE
Read or Download Pro Spring 2.5 PDF
Best java books
The Spring Framework 2. five unlock displays the state-of-the-art in either the Spring Framework and company Java frameworks as a complete. A guidebook to this severe software is critical analyzing for any conscientious Java developer. — Rob Harrop, writer of professional Spring The movement from so–called heavyweight architectures, corresponding to company JavaBeans, towards light-weight frameworks, like Spring, has now not stopped seeing that seasoned Spring was once released by way of Rob Harrop and Jan Machacek in 2005; in reality, it’s picked up velocity.
The open resource agile light-weight Spring (meta) Framework 2. five is by way of a ways the best leading edge strength and “lightning rod” that’s riding today’s Java undefined. Spring has time and time back confirmed itself in real-world hugely scalable firm settings equivalent to banks and different monetary associations.
Restlet in motion will get you all started with the Restlet Framework and the remainder structure kind. Youll create and install functions in list time whereas studying to exploit well known RESTful net APIs successfully. This e-book appears to be like on the many features of net improvement, on either the server and patron aspect, besides cloud computing, cellular Android units, and Semantic net purposes.
- The Complete Guide to Java Database Programming with JDBC
- Pro Java 6 3D Game Development: Java 3D, JOGL, JInput and JOAL APIs
- Data Structures and Abstractions with Java (4th Edition)
- Enterprise J2ME: Developing Mobile Java Applications
- J2EE Web Services
- Advanced J2EE Platform Development: Applying Integration Tier Patterns
Extra resources for Pro Spring 2.5
Jar As you can see, there is a large array of different Java EE-related JAR files. jar files if you want to use the JavaMail implementation of Spring’s mail support. jar to use Spring’s JMS support. jar if you want to use Spring’s JSTL support. jar is used for JTA transaction support. 3 JVM. jar Many of the components from the Jakarta Commons project are used by Spring. jar if you want to use source-level metadata in your application, plus you need the compiler JAR file to compile the attributes into your application.
Internationalization Internationalization is an important aspect of any large application; Spring has extensive support for creating multilanguage applications, and we will show you how to deal with the complexities of this task. The issues facing the developers of multilanguage applications are twofold: first, they must write code without any textual information hard-coded; second, they must design the application in a way that will allow for easy translation in the future. This issue is further highlighted in situations where developers have to deal with exceptions: in most cases, the message of the exception will be in one language—the language of the developer.
IoC and AOP lie at the heart of the Spring Framework. Toward the end of Part 1, we will show you, in full detail, various ways to configure Spring-managed beans. Finally, we will round off Part 1 with a look at some of the most important Spring design patterns. qxd 7/24/08 10:20 AM CHAPTER Page 3 1 Introducing Spring W hen we think of the community of Java developers, we are reminded of the hordes of gold rush prospectors of the late 1840s, frantically panning the rivers of North America looking for fragments of gold.
Pro Spring 2.5 by Anirvan Chakraborty, Jessica Ditt, Aleksa Vukotic, Jan Machacek